We are remodelling our three bathrooms so I ordered three vanities from Wayfair. I ordered all the same style because I wanted them to all match. I purchased them during their Boxing Day sale so I got a good price on them but still costed me over $2000. They took forever to arrive, 5 weeks to get here and one arrived severely damaged. The drawer is completely caved in and there’s a huge chip in the vanity. It looks like someone hit it with a forklift. I called Wayfair and sent a picture of the damaged vanity and asked for a replacement. The lady tells me that the colour I ordered it in is no longer available, but there are other colours still available. So I asked her just to send a replacement in another colour but she said nope they are not willing to do that. She said all they’re willing to do is to send me a refund and then I can reorder it in a different colour but it’s not the sale price anymore. So it would cost me an additional $1100 now to ordered a new one. If it had arrived in a timely matter like it was supposed to, it may have still been in stock in the colour I ordered it in and I could’ve got a replacement. Instead all they would do is send me a refund but now I’m stuck with a damaged vanity that’s not repairable. I now have to pay someone to pick this vanity up and take it to the dump for me which will probably end up costed me $400-500 because the vanity is extremely heavy. I’m incredibly disappointed in Wayfair. I was going to order a bunch more items from them for our remodel but nope never again

Dealing with Wayfair was a real chore. I ordered 2 bamboo fences June 13.
The order disappeared into the ether. I checked and found it was received and was hovering at Mississauga, at 1:16pm Friday June 27, 2025. It never moved. I finally contacted these people to see what was happening and some lazy person told me to call back in a day or so. I called back; same runaround. Finally, I called July 7 and got someone that seemed to know how to treat a customer with a Wayfair caused problem. It’s no wonder Wayfair only has only a 2-star customer rating, nationally. She was good enough to reorder the original order. I received one of the fences July 9 and was told the 2nd same item will be delivered by July 22. What a waste of time.
The product, from seller MGP, received was not as advertised. It was falling apart due to a poor workmanship. The slats were too far apart [up to 1 1/8”] and not as advertised. I had to tie it to keep it together. The slats were falling out of their wired sleeves. The fence smelled of mold. The wire was painted and not nylon coated, as advertised. It easy to scrape off with a fingernail. They claim ‘semi-opaque’; nonsense. They lied. In fact, the slat spreads are so far apart that, unlike their advertised picture, you can see everything and anything thru the fence. Some bamboo slats were ½” wide while others were ¼” or 3/8” and not as advertised.
The second duplicate item finally came, on July 21. It was exactly as described above; however, this one was actually 1/3 covered mold on both sides.
This was my 1st and last order I will ever make with Wayfair. Wayfair does not compare favourably with any other online company that I deal with.
These fences were junk. I do not recommend.
